Subject: [ath9k-devel] ath9k driver automatically switches to lower bitrate

I use Ubuntu 9.04 on a Macbook Pro (3.1) with the ath9k driver. During
normal internet activity there's no problem when the bitrate switches
back from 54Mbit to 11Mbit, but when I use the laptop for things like
MythFrontend, I do need the maximum bitrate in order to be able to watch
television, so for this I have to move to ndiswrapper which has other
downsides.

Is there a way in which I can lock the driver on 54Mbit? Any help is
appreciated.
